Classic White Button-Down Shirt
Every college man needs at least one crisp white button-down shirt in his closet. This timeless piece works equally well for freshers parties, presentations, job interviews, and casual campus hangouts when styled correctly.
Quality matters more than quantity when selecting your white shirt. Look for 100% cotton or cotton blends that resist wrinkles and maintain their shape after multiple washes. We recommend choosing a customized fit rather than slim or regular cuts for the most flattering silhouette.
Styling options make this piece incredibly valuable for your money. Wear it buttoned up with chinos for a polished look, or leave it unbuttoned over a basic tee for casual campus vibes. Rolling up the sleeves creates an effortlessly cool appearance that works perfectly for freshers week events.
Well-Fitted Dark Jeans
Dark jeans serve as the ultimate versatile bottom for college men’s wardrobes. Choose indigo or black denim without distressing or fading for maximum styling flexibility across different occasions.
Fit determines how professional or casual your jeans appear in various settings. We suggest straight leg or slim fit cuts that aren’t too tight around the thighs and ankles. Proper length means the hem barely touches your shoes without bunching or dragging on the ground.
Investment in quality denim pays off over four years of college wear. Look for jeans made from heavyweight denim (14-16 oz) that’ll maintain their shape and color through frequent washing. Brands like Levi’s 511 or 513 offer excellent value for college budgets while providing durability.
Versatile Chinos in Neutral Colors
Chinos bridge the gap between formal dress pants and casual jeans perfectly for college events. We recommend owning at least two pairs in neutral colors like khaki, navy, or olive green that coordinate with multiple shirt colors.
Cotton twill construction makes chinos more comfortable than dress pants while appearing more polished than jeans. This fabric choice works well for freshers parties where you want to look put together without seeming overdressed compared to your classmates.
Versatility extends beyond freshers week into your entire college experience with proper chino selection. Pair them with button-down shirts for campus presentations, polo shirts for weekend gatherings, or casual tees for everyday classes. The right chinos transition seamlessly from day to night events throughout your freshman year.

Graphic Tee with Bomber Jacket Combo
Graphic tees paired with bomber jackets create the perfect balance of relaxed confidence and contemporary style. This classic combination works because the bomber jacket adds structured sophistication to your casual graphic tee base. We recommend choosing bombers in versatile colors like black, olive, or navy to maximize your styling options throughout college.
The key to nailing this look lies in proportions. Bomber jackets naturally feature puffed sleeves and cinched waists, so we suggest pairing them with slim fit t-shirts to maintain a balanced silhouette. Complete the outfit with well fitted jeans and clean sneakers for an effortlessly cool appearance.
Bomber jackets originated from WWII flight jackets but have evolved into a timeless men’s fashion staple due to their distinctive shape and casual appeal. This historical foundation gives the piece authentic style credibility that works perfectly for college events.

Blazer with Dark Jeans and Dress Shoes
Blazers paired with dark denim create the perfect middle ground between formal and casual styling. We suggest choosing a well-fitted blazer in solid colors like navy, charcoal, or black to maximize versatility across different events. Dark jeans work best when they’re free from distressing or fading, maintaining a clean appearance that complements the blazer’s structured silhouette.
Dress shoes elevate this combination significantly, transforming a casual base into something party appropriate. Oxford shoes in brown or black leather provide the most refined finish, while brogues add subtle texture without overwhelming the outfit. This pairing works exceptionally well for upscale freshers events where you want to make a memorable impression.
Shirt selection beneath your blazer determines the overall vibe of this smart casual approach. Plain white or light blue dress shirts offer timeless appeal, while subtle patterns like thin stripes or small checks add personality without competing with the blazer. We recommend avoiding overly casual t-shirts underneath, as they undermine the sophisticated foundation you’re building.

Budget-Friendly Shopping Tips for College Men’s Fashion

Creating a stylish wardrobe doesn’t require draining your bank account. We’ll show you how to build an impressive collection of freshers party outfits while staying within a college budget.
Thrift Store Treasure Hunting Strategies
Visiting local thrift shops and consignment stores opens up incredible opportunities to find high-quality blazers, jeans, and shirts at a fraction of their original cost. We recommend hunting for timeless pieces like classic denim, neutral-colored blazers, and formal shirts that mix and match easily with multiple outfits.
Timing your visits strategically can yield the best results. Check out donation-heavy periods like post-graduation season or after major holidays when people declutter their wardrobes. Focus on examining garment construction and fabric quality rather than just price tags, as these factors determine longevity and overall value.
Online Discount Retailers and Student Deals
Leveraging websites and apps that cater specifically to student discounts creates important savings on men’s fashion purchases. Platforms like Amazon frequently offer budget casual shirt collections under $10-$20 that work perfectly for college events and everyday wear.
Signing up for student discount programs through UNiDAYS, Student Beans, or similar platforms unlocks exclusive deals from major retailers. We suggest following your favorite brands on social media to catch flash sales and seasonal promotions that can slash prices by 30-50% or more.
Creating price alerts for exact items helps you snag deals when they become available. Many retailers offer end-of-season clearances that coincide perfectly with college shopping periods.
Mixing High and Low-End Pieces Effectively
Investing in one or two high-quality staple pieces like a well-fitted blazer or quality leather shoes creates a strong foundation for multiple outfits. Pairing these investment pieces with affordable basics like casual shirts or chinos from discount retailers maximizes your style impact per dollar spent.
Balancing your wardrobe strategically ensures both durability and trendiness without overspending. We recommend allocating 60% of your budget to versatile basics and 40% to statement pieces that reflect current trends and personal style preferences.
Combining thrift finds with carefully selected new pieces creates unique looks that stand out at freshers parties. This approach helps you develop a signature style while managing costs effectively throughout your college years.

Poor Fit and Sizing Issues
Ill fitting clothes immediately reduce your style appeal regardless of brand quality. Garments that are too loose create a sloppy appearance while overly tight pieces restrict movement and comfort during social activities. We emphasize that proper fit enhances both confidence and overall appearance at college events.
Tailoring becomes crucial for achieving polished looks on a student budget. Even inexpensive clothes can appear expensive with proper alterations. We recommend investing in basic tailoring for key pieces like blazers, dress shirts, and chinos to ensure they complement your body type.
Sleeve lengths and pant hems require particular attention for freshers party outfits. Shirts with sleeves extending past your wrists or pants bunching at your ankles create unprofessional impressions. We suggest measuring these details carefully when shopping or having pieces professionally adjusted.
